-- Easement Clearing Work to Begin --

HRSD, your regional wastewater treatment utility, will begin work to replace a sanitary sewer pipeline located within the easement corridor between James City County Recreation Center and the residences of Lewis Robert Lane. This work should take place primarily between the hours of 8 a.m. to 5 p.m., Monday - Friday.

In the upcoming weeks, maintenance work to clear the existing easement from overgrowth is scheduled to begin. Once this work has been completed, the pipeline replacement work will soon begin. This work is weather dependent and should not affect your water or sewer services.

This project is anticipated to be completed in the fall of 2019.

While our project team works diligently to minimize impacts, you may notice increased noise, traffic and the crews and heavy equipment (with back-up safety alarms) associated with construction. Please take care when traveling around the construction area and for your safety, do not enter the site.
